Abstract :
Web services like conceptual search, i.e., search based on meaning rather than just character strings, has been the motivation of a large body of research in the IR field. The limits of information search engines called full-text depend mainly on the indexing process. Most approaches use free lexical tokens to annotate a given document, more, the selection of these entities is based on statistical and probability approaches such as the Vector Space Model (VSM) and the Latent Semantic Indexing (LSI). Although, some ones conclude acceptable results, the incidence of noise and silence affect severely the pertinence of returned results. The indexing process produce at the end set of independents terms (bag of words), without any semantic relationship. Our work proposes an approach to perform semantic annotation. We will use domain ontology to generate a set of structured meta data represented by a conceptual graph. It is a powerful formalism for representing rich ontological knowledge and allowing agents to reason about then through intelligent programs.
